Rapha at the Amgen Tour of California
Join Rapha for a day of riding, racing, suffering and glory. On Monday, February 16th 2009, a team from Rapha will ride a 65-mile course (approximate) from Palo Alto to Santa Cruz, finishing in time to watch the finale of the second stage of the Amgen Tour of California.
After an early breakfast at Palo Alto Bicycles (171 University Ave, Palo Alto CA), the ride will climb up to Skyline before we enjoy the winding descents through the beautiful redwood forests that line the route into Santa Cruz. Arriving in town with plenty of time to settle into a space for the finish, we'll then watch as the sprinters, or perhaps a group of breakaway contenders make their dash for the line.
At the end of the day, having witnessed the winners celebrate on the podium, the return to Palo Alto Bicycles will be by private charter.
Numbers are limited to 30 riders, so please reserve your place early to avoid disappointment. In addition to the day's events, each rider will receive a commemorative ride musette, cue sheet, t-shirt [please select your size when reserving your place on the ride] and Rapha bidon.
